About meth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ate
meth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ate (PubChem CID 71851326) has the molecular formula C17H18N2O5
and a molecular weight of 330.34 g/mol. Its IUPAC name is meth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ate.

What is the SMILES notation for meth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ate?
The canonical SMILES for meth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ate is COC(=O)c1oc2ccccc2c1Cn1nc(C(C)(C)C)oc1=O.
What is the InChIKey of meth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ate?
The InChIKey is FWIZCIVMAGXCDV-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H18N2O5/c1-17(2,3)15-18-19(16(21)24-15)9-11-10-7-5-6-8-12(10)23-13(11)14(20)22-4/h5-8H,9H2,1-4H3.
What are the key properties of meth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ate?
methyl 3-[(5-tert-butyl-2-oxo-1,3,4-oxadiazol-3-yl)methyl]-1-benzofuran-2-carboxylate has a molecular weight of 330.34 g/mol, XLogP of 2.71, 3 rotatable bonds, 0 hydrogen bond donors, and 7 hydrogen bond acceptors.
